  • @CanIGetAYellow This was special teams, special teams use K-balls, which are chosen by the home team. K-balls are slick balls compared to offensive balls. K-balls are still mandatory, but after this game they changed k-ball policy. So now they use up to 12 K-balls a game, to cause the ball to not exceed at certain slickness.

  • @jcjonathan54

    I disagree. Even though the guy who ran past #80 was the same guy who made the tackle, #80 wasn't concerned with blocking him because the important thing is to hold the line and make sure no one gets close enough to the holder to block the kick. Blocking him would have required #80 to shift to the outside, creating a gap in the line, making the kick easier to block. Once Romo botched the snap, there wasn't much #80 could do. And he wasn't celebrating. He was getting open for a pass
